In 2020-2021, 912 people earned their degree in other visual art, making the major the 251st most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, other visual art gra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$28,565 and had an average of $18,144 in loans still to pay off.

Across the Great Lakes region, there were 108 other visual art graduates with average earnings and debt of $20,234 and $21,318 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 92 other visual art graduates with average earnings and debt of $40,343 and $26,790 respectively.

This year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Other Visual Art Major in the Great Lakes Region” ranking analyzed 11 colleges that offered a degree in other visual art. That schools that top this list have a program in other visual art in which the largest percentage of students at the school are enrolled.
